#c15e9e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c15e9e is composed of 75.7% red, 36.9%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.3% magenta, 18.1%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 321.2 degrees, a saturation of 44.4% and a lightness of 56.3%. #c15e9e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bcff with #83003d.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#c15e9e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c15e9e has RGB values of R:193, G:94,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.18,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12672670.

Hex triplet c15e9e #c15e9e
RGB Decimal 193, 94, 158 rgb(193,94,158)
RGB Percent 75.7, 36.9, 62 rgb(75.7%,36.9%,62%)
CMYK 0, 51, 18, 24
HSL 321.2°, 44.4, 56.3 hsl(321.2,44.4%,56.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 321.2°, 51.3, 75.7
Web Safe cc6699 #cc6699
CIE-LAB 53.829, 47.452, -16.43
XYZ 32.166, 21.814, 34.862
xyY 0.362, 0.246, 21.814
CIE-LCH 53.829, 50.216, 340.902
CIE-LUV 53.829, 55.62, -31.622
Hunter-Lab 46.705, 41.202, -11.563
Binary 11000001, 01011110, 10011110

Shades and Tints of #c15e9e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090307 is the darkest color, while #fdfafc is the lightest one.
